Terms of Reference

The Position
The Program Intern receives guidance from the Assistant Program Officer and may receive indirect guidance from other sections and units relevant to the Medellin Sub-office. The UNHCR manual, the Program Handbook, the multi-year strategy, the protection and solutions strategy of the North-West Sub-Bureau, the financial and budgetary rules and regulations of the UN and UNHCR will guide the work of the Program Intern.
The incumbent is expected to have relationships within the organization to gather information, support program activities, and implement administrative requirements. You will be expected to work in line with the cross-functional team (MFT) approach as defined in the Program Handbook, ensuring the involvement of relevant stakeholders in all phases of the program management cycle.

Tasks and Responsibilities
Under the direct supervision of the Assistant Program Officer, the Intern will carry out the following tasks:
• Support administrative assistance activities, services and routine activities of the Program Unit.
• Support the implementation of purchasing processes in accordance with the amounts delegated to the Head of the Sub Office, the relationship with suppliers and logistical support to the multifunctional team of the Medellín Sub Office in accordance with UNHCR purchasing policies
• Support the implementation and monitoring of activities under direct implementation of UNHCR in accordance with the Program Handbook.
• Lead and consolidate the UNHCR Consolidated Reporting Matrix in the North-West Sub Office.
• Prepare basic material to be used in team meetings and keep minutes of the meeting spaces of the Subregional Program Unit.
• Support filing and correspondence tasks
• Support programmatic management tasks for agreements with partners when required
• Other activities that are requested by the supervisor.

Minimum Required Requirements
To be eligible for an internship position, candidates must meet the following requirements:
– Be a recent graduate (having completed their studies in the two years prior to applying) or a student in progress in a degree/degree study program. bachelor’s degree from a university or higher education center accredited by the UAI/UNESCO; and
– Have completed at least two years of university studies in a field relevant or of interest to UNHCR’s work.

Profile and Desired Skills
Student in the last semesters of Administration, International Relations, Finance, International Business, Engineering, Accounting, Economics, or other related fields.
Excel/office package level: Intermediate;
English Level: Intermediate;
Excellent interpersonal relationships, including 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ships with people in a multicultural environment, with sensitivity and respect for diversity;
Capacity for teamwork; and
High degree of confidentiality, loyalty to the Organization, training in values, conduct and ethical principles that allow you to maintain impartiality and interact appropriately with national and international officials.

Conditions
This is a full-time position with a work schedule from Monday to Thursday 8:30am – 5:45pm and Friday 8:30am-04:30pm (40 hours per week). The selected candidate will be assigned to support the team in Medellín.
The costs and procedures associated with visas, stay, medical insurance or equivalent are the responsibility of the intern. UNHCR will provide a monthly subsidy.
UNHCR is not responsible for the intern’s medical insurance or for costs associated with accidents or illnesses incurred during the internship.
Acceptance of the internship will be subject to the presentation of medical and accident insurance, valid for the place where the internship will take place, as well as all other documents required for the attachment of interns.
If the internship is carried out as a requirement to obtain a degree, its acceptance is subject to the presentation of proof of affiliation and payment of contributions to the General System of Occupational Risks of the student processed by the University, University Institution or Higher education; as well as the delivery of other documents required for the internship. If the practice is carried out independently, it is necessary in any case to present proof from the corresponding ARL.
In the event that the Security Risk Assessment (SRA) changes during the execution of the internship, there is the possibility that it will be suspended in order to protect the integrity of the intern.
The intern will not be able to go on a mission to places outside the country where the internship is accepted.
